Brazil back on the WTCC calendar for 2013

With yesterday’s confirmation of the 2013 FIA World Touring Car Championship calendar came the confirmation that Curitiba in Brazil will be on the calendar after all, holding a race on 28th July.

In early December, at the meeting of the FIA World Motor Sport Council in Istanbul, the Brazil round was announced as ‘removed’ from the calendar, but subsequently it has been reinstated after further negotiations between the WTCC promoter, Eurosport Events, and Brazil’s National Sporting Authority (ASN), CBA.

Curitiba will therefore host a round of the WTCC for the eighth consecutive season, and will be the first of the ‘flyaway’ rounds after the teams’ cars and equipment are shipped from Porto in Portugal following the race meeting at the Circuito da Boavista on June 30th.
